A sports betting site often markets speed, convenience, and promotional offers. Those claims may be valid—but they’re incomplete without context. If you’re assessing a platform, the more reliable approach is analytical rather than emotional.
This guide breaks down how to evaluate a sports betting site using measurable criteria, named sources where applicable, and cautious interpretation. No platform is perfect. The goal is informed comparison, not blanket endorsement.

Regulatory Status and Legal Classification

Regulation is the first filter. Without it, every other feature becomes secondary.
According to the International Association of Gaming Regulators, licensed operators are subject to compliance audits, dispute resolution processes, and anti-money laundering controls. That doesn’t eliminate risk, but it introduces oversight mechanisms.
A credible sports betting site should clearly state:
• Licensing authority
• Registration number
• Jurisdictional limitations
• Identity verification procedures

Ambiguity is a signal. Clear disclosure reduces uncertainty.

Odds Transparency and Margin Analysis

Odds determine long-term outcomes. Small percentage differences matter over time.
Academic research published in journals on gambling studies has consistently shown that bookmaker margins—often called the “overround”—directly influence expected player returns. Even a marginally higher house edge compounds across repeated bets.
When comparing a sports betting site, look for:
• Consistency of pricing across major leagues
• Transparency in displayed decimal or fractional odds
• Clear indication of live betting spreads
If a platform routinely posts lower odds than competitors for similar markets, that suggests higher built-in margin. The difference may appear minor in isolation. Over time, it isn’t.
Numbers require interpretation. Raw odds alone don’t tell the full story.

Payment Infrastructure and Withdrawal Efficiency

Deposit speed is often immediate. Withdrawal speed varies.
According to data summarized by consumer finance monitoring organizations, delays in payout processing are among the most common user complaints in online wagering. While exact timelines differ, patterns can be observed across platforms.
When evaluating a sports betting site, consider:
• Published withdrawal time ranges
• Verification requirements before first payout
• Processing fees or currency conversion charges
• Availability of multiple payment channels
Consistency is key. A site that clearly discloses timelines and adheres to them demonstrates operational stability.
Silence around payout policies deserves scrutiny.

Bonus Structures and Real Value Assessment

Promotional offers can distort comparison if not examined carefully.
According to research referenced in behavioral economics literature, users tend to overweight headline figures and underweight conditions. A large sign-up bonus may appear attractive, yet restrictive wagering requirements significantly affect expected value.
To evaluate incentives objectively, examine:
• Wagering multipliers
• Time limits
• Eligible markets
• Maximum withdrawal caps
Estimate the effective value after conditions are applied. Avoid relying on headline amounts alone.
Details determine outcomes.

Data Security and Information Handling

Security claims should be verifiable, not decorative.
The National Institute of Standards and Technology outlines baseline principles for data encryption, secure authentication, and risk management frameworks. While not every sports betting site will cite specific compliance standards publicly, alignment with widely recognized security practices signals procedural maturity.
Look for:
• Secure socket encryption indicators
• Two-factor authentication options
• Clear privacy policy disclosures
• Stated data retention practices
A lack of detail does not confirm insecurity, but transparency improves confidence.

Responsible Gambling Safeguards

Evidence from public health research suggests that structured limits can reduce harmful patterns of play. Features such as deposit caps, cooling-off periods, and self-exclusion tools are increasingly required in regulated markets.
A sports betting site that integrates these controls demonstrates alignment with regulatory best practices. The absence of visible safeguards may indicate weaker compliance culture.
Protection tools matter. Especially long term.

Customer Support and Dispute Resolution

Operational stability is often revealed during conflict.
Independent consumer review aggregators frequently highlight response time and resolution clarity as primary indicators of service reliability. While anecdotal reports should be interpreted cautiously, recurring themes across multiple platforms can signal systemic issues.
Assess:
• Availability of live support channels
• Published complaint procedures
• Escalation pathways to regulatory bodies
An operator that explains dispute escalation options is generally more accountable than one that avoids the topic.
Transparency under pressure reveals institutional maturity.
